Creatine has become one of the loudest supplements in the menopause space, with women being told it can help with muscle loss, brain fog, energy, strength and bone health. But scroll a little deeper online, the story gets messier. Some women say they gained several pounds within weeks. Others describe bloating, stomach cramping, diarrhea, cystic breakouts, feeling “wired” or noticing their already-fragile menopause sleep getting worse. None of that means creatine is bad.
